Cautionary Notes: Where to Use Carefully
While versatile, Funny Svg Cutting File 42 is not a universal solution. There are specific scenarios where this asset should be used with caution. For formal corporate branding or luxury minimalist brands, the playful nature might clash with the desired tone of exclusivity and restraint. Similarly, avoid placing this graphic in legal information areas or on very small labels where detail loss may occur during printing.
Crowded product packaging is another risk area. If your label already contains extensive ingredient lists, barcodes, and nutritional information, adding a complex graphic can reduce readability. Ensure that the decoration does not compete with important text. Additionally, test the asset against low-contrast backgrounds; intricate lines may disappear if the color palette is not carefully chosen.
Practical Designer Notes for Implementation
Before integrating this asset into your commercial design workflow, follow these practical steps to ensure professional results:
- Test on Real Mockups: Never judge a graphic solely on a white screen. Place it on actual packaging mockups to see how it interacts with materials and lighting.
- Check Black and White Usage: Convert the asset to grayscale to ensure it retains its shape and impact without relying on color.
- Preview on Small Labels: Zoom out to simulate small-scale applications. If details become muddy, simplify the design or increase the size.
- Test with Brand Colors: Experiment with different color palettes to see how the graphic adapts to your existing brand guidelines.
- Compare with Competitors: Look at competitor packaging to ensure your use of this asset stands out positively.
- Review Print Quality: Check the resolution and vector editability. Since this is an SVG design, you should be able to scale it infinitely without pixelation, which is crucial for professional branding.
- Font Pairing: Test the graphic alongside serif fonts, sans-serif fonts, script fonts, handwritten fonts, and display font styles. Find the typography that complements the graphic’s personality.
- Confirm Commercial Licensing: Always verify the terms of use. Ensure you have the right to use this PNG design or vector file for client work, business branding, or physical product sales before launching your campaign.
